Definitions

  • the invention relates to a lifting and transport device for the sick or disabled according to the preamble of claim 1.
  • Simple lifting devices are already known, through which bedridden patients e.g. can be placed in a bathtub.
  • the known devices are relatively uncomfortable to use on the one hand and not portable on the other.
  • a second person is often necessary to ensure adequate patient care.
  • the present invention is therefore based on the object to provide a lifting and transport device for the sick and disabled, which can be used very universally, only one person being required to care for the sick or disabled if necessary, in particular with a transport option being provided at the same time .
  • this object is achieved in that the base part (1) can be moved by a motor drive (4), in that the base part (1) is provided with extendable or pivotable supports (29) and in that the various movements of the base part (1) are carried out.
  • Crane arm (9, 14), support device (17), supports (29) and the like, a remote control device (28) is provided.
  • the lifting and transport device according to the invention can be used very universally, only one person being required to operate it if necessary. In this way, the patient can not only be lifted by the carrying device, but can also be moved laterally by the crane arm. If the movability of the base part is also used, the raised patient can be transported even over longer distances.
  • the crane arm and the support device can be adjusted and moved by hydraulic devices.
  • the device according to the invention is independent of an external energy supply, which makes it very universally applicable. If necessary, it is only necessary to provide a battery or rechargeable battery for the electrically or electronically operated parts or other electrical additional devices, which can be charged in a simple manner when the device is not in use. In general you will arrange the battery in the base part.
  • the base part can be moved by a motor drive, the work for the caregiver is made even easier, because in this way the transport can take place automatically.
  • the movable base part can therefore perform cornering.
  • a friction wheel drive is arranged in the base part.
  • other drive and control options are also conceivable within the scope of the invention.
  • the base part is provided with extendable or extendable hydraulic supports.
  • a simple connection and pivotability of the crane arm to the base part is provided if it is provided that the crane arm is articulated on a plate rotatable about a vertical axis and arranged on the base part.
  • a single-arm cantilever arm will be sufficient. So that in addition to the pivotability about a vertical axis and the necessary height adjustability is provided, it can be provided that in addition to the crane arm, a hydraulic cylinder is articulated on the plate, while the front end of the piston of the hydraulic cylinder engages the crane arm.
  • the crane arm By appropriately extending and retracting the piston the crane arm can be adjusted in height by changing its inclined position relative to the vertical axis if it is articulated on the plate with an inclined axis to the vertical.
  • the crane arm has a front lifting arm which is angled in the horizontal direction, on which a hydraulic cylinder running parallel to the lifting arm is arranged, on the piston of which a suspension device for the carrying device is attached.
  • the hydraulic cylinder with its piston also enables horizontal compensatory movements for precise positioning of the carrying device.
  • the support device can also be positioned exactly in relation to the patient to be lifted by means of a rotating member which is connected to the suspension device or forms part of it, so that it can rotate about a vertical axis.
  • a simple embodiment of the support device can consist in that it has two gripping arms, each of which is provided with rails, the lower of which Protruding ends from support parts with at least approximately horizontal axes protrude inwards.
  • the carrying device By a joint actuation of the two gripping arms, the carrying device can be opened and closed in a simple manner, whereby the person to be lifted can be encompassed with two side buckets similar to the kinematics of an excavator.
  • the rails are arranged on each side on a common horizontal support on which a hydraulic adjusting device engages for an opening and closing movement of the two gripping arms.
  • a central unit is created by the two side supports, on which the hydraulic adjustment device can engage.
  • rails can be arranged on the carrier in a desired order and a desired distance depending on the application.
  • the rails are adjustably connected to the carrier on a horizontal axis.
  • the rails can be optimally adapted to the person to be lifted, because lateral movements are possible in this way, and the support parts of the rails can, depending on the size of the patient, be exactly e.g. under the knee, under the buttocks and for example on the neck.
  • the rails are adjustable in length.
  • the adjustability to the patient is further improved by the length adjustability.
  • a simple possibility for a length adjustability can consist in that the rails are formed in two parts with an upper part which is articulated to the carrier and a lower part from which the support parts branch off.
  • the hydraulic adjustment device is detachably connected to the carriers.
  • the lifting and transport device for the sick or physically handicapped which also includes patients with accident injuries, has a base part 1, which essentially represents a mobile housing which can be rotated about a vertical axis with two larger driven wheels 2 and one or two smaller front wheels Guide wheels 3 is provided.
  • the two rear wheels 2 can each be driven independently of one another by a motor 4 via a V-belt and a V-belt pulley 6 connected to the wheel 2.
  • a rotary plate 7 is arranged on the upper side of the base part 1 and can be rotated about a vertical axis by a motor, for example via a hydraulic drive.
  • a motor for example via a hydraulic drive.
  • a hydraulic piston 11 is also fastened to the turntable 7 via a further joint 10.
  • the end of the associated hydraulic piston 12 protruding from the hydraulic cylinder 11 is supported on a bracket 13 of the crane arm 9.
  • the crane arm 9 Above the console 13, the crane arm 9 is provided with a lifting part 14 which is angled in the horizontal direction.
  • a further hydraulic cylinder 15 is arranged on the angled lifting part 14 of the crane arm 9, the hydraulic piston 16 of which protrudes forward.
  • the angled lifting part 14 of the crane arm 9 and thus also the hydraulic piston 16 will extend at least approximately in the horizontal direction.
  • the crane arm 9 can be pivoted in the direction of the arrow about the joint 8 in accordance with the possibility of displacement of the hydraulic piston 12 in the direction of the arrow.
  • a support device 17, which is connected via a suspension device 18 to the front end of the Hydraulic piston 16 and is connected via a push rod 19 to the angled lifting part 14 of the crane arm 9, can be positioned horizontally and vertically.
  • the suspension device 18 is provided with a rotary member 20 which can be rotated about a vertical axis and which can be rotated hydraulically, for example.
  • a carrier 22 is laterally connected to the rotary member 20 via a linkage 21.
  • the articulated connection can also be fixed in a desired position by a clamping device (not shown) if required.
  • clamping screws can be used.
  • the rails 23 are each formed in two parts, namely they each consist of an upper part 23 and a length-adjustable lower part 230.
  • the length can be adjusted, for example, by an elongated hole 24, which is arranged, for example, in the upper part of the rail 23 and via a threaded pin 25 which is fastened in each case in the lower part 230 of the rail 23 and by a clamping screw after a corresponding positioning in the elongated hole 24 is clamped.
  • an elongated hole 24 which is arranged, for example, in the upper part of the rail 23 and via a threaded pin 25 which is fastened in each case in the lower part 230 of the rail 23 and by a clamping screw after a corresponding positioning in the elongated hole 24 is clamped.
  • Horizontal support parts 26 each extend inward from the lower parts 230 of the rails 23, which are formed in a simple manner by a corresponding deflection of the lower parts 230 of the rails and are therefore integral with the rails.
  • Each rail 26 can be provided with a support pad 27 if necessary.
  • the two carriers 22 run linearly and in the basic position in the horizontal direction, with the corresponding length of the rails 23 also the resulting bearing surface for a person to be lifted and transported on the bearing parts 26 runs essentially horizontally.
  • FIG. 4 shows an embodiment of a carrying device 17 which is suitable for a seated or half-seated position of a person to be lifted.
  • the support device is constructed in the same way as the support device 3.
  • the essential difference is only that the carrier 22A is now angled against the horizontal direction. With a corresponding arrangement of the rails 23 essentially vertically to the longitudinal direction of the two parts of the brackets 22A, this also results in a support surface for the person to be lifted which is bent upwards relative to the horizontal and thus a seated or semi-seated lifting and transport position.
  • four spaced-apart rails will be sufficient, the two outer rails being used as support for the head or neck and the knee region and the two inner rails for the buttock region of the person to be lifted.
  • a remote control device 28 which is arranged, for example, in the base part 1.
  • Such remote control devices with a receiving and a control part are generally known, which is why they are no longer described below.
  • the remote control can for example via radio, infrared, ultrasound or the like. respectively.
  • the base part 1 can also be provided with a corresponding control panel for direct manual operation.
  • the lifting and transport device works in the following way:
  • the base part 1 is moved as far as possible by appropriate control of the two drive motors 4 to the desired location, for example a bed with a person lying in it.
  • the hydraulic supports 29 are then extended so that the base part 1 is positioned and secured.
  • horizontal and vertical adjustment settings of the carrying device 17 are still possible.
  • a final fine adjustment can also be made by a corresponding adjustment of the hydraulic piston 16.
  • the support device 17 with the two supports 22 can be positioned above or to the side of the person to be lifted such that the supports 22 run parallel to the longitudinal direction of the person lying down.
  • the mode of operation of the linkage 21 corresponds, for example, to the mode of operation of an excavator with two buckets and is generally known, which is why it will not be discussed in more detail below.
  • the person gripped by the carrying device 17 can then be lifted by a corresponding lifting movement of the crane arm 9 by extending the hydraulic piston 12.
  • the lifted person can then be pivoted as desired in the horizontal direction, with actuation of the rotary member 20 also making changes in position with respect to the longitudinal direction of the person possible, e.g. properly put on another bed that is angled to the first bed.
  • the hydraulic piston 12 i.e. retracting into the hydraulic cylinder 11
  • the person can then be placed at the desired location.
  • the support device 17 is then opened again by moving the support parts 26 apart.
  • the equipment required for the hydraulic motors e.g. a hydraulic pump, can be arranged in the base part 1, with correspondingly extending hydraulic lines in the interior of the crane arm 9 and its angled lifting part 14 serving to supply energy to the hydraulic piston 16 of the rotary member 18 and the adjusting device 21.
  • a battery or rechargeable battery 30 for energy supply can be arranged in the base part 1 for the electrical or electronic control and activation of the driven parts.

Claims (10)

  1. Dispositif de support et de transport pour malades ou infirmes, comportant un organe porteur (17) monté de manière mobile sur une partie de base (1) susceptible de circuler, où la partie de base (1) supporte en porte-à-faux au moins un bras de support (9) qui est réglable en hauteur et où l'organe porteur (17) est monté de manière pivotante autour d'un axe vertical à l'extrémité avant du bras de support (9, 14), caractérisé en ce que la partie de base (1) est susceptible de circuler au moyen d'un entraînement motorisé (4), en ce que la partie de base (1) est pourvue d'appuis (29) susceptibles de sortir ou de pivoter vers l'extérieur et en ce qu'il est prévu un appareil de commande à distance (28) pour exécuter les divers mouvements de la partie de base (1), du bras de support (9, 14), de l'organe porteur (17), des appuis (29) et d'organes analogues.
  2. Dispositif selon la revendication 1, caractérisé en ce que le bras de support (9, 14) est monté de manière articulée sur une plaque (7) disposée sur la partie de base (1) et rotative d'un axe vertical.
  3. Dispositif selon la revendication 1 ou 2, caractérisé en ce que le bras de support (9) comporte à l'avant un bras de levage (14) coudé en direction horizontale, sur lequel est disposé un vérin hydraulique (15) qui agit parallèlement au bras de levage et au piston (16) duquel est fixé un organe de suspension (18) de l'organe porteur (17), l'organe de suspension (18) comportant éventuellement un élément de rotation (20) rotatif autour d'un axe vertical.
  4. Dispositif selon l'une des revendications 1 à 3, caractérisé en ce que l'organe porteur (17) comporte deux bras de préhension, ayant chacun des barres (23, 230) dont les extrémités inférieures présentent des parties de soutien (26) qui sont proéminentes vers l'intérieur, suivant des axes au moins approximativement horizontaux.
  5. Dispositif selon la revendication 4, caractérisé en ce que lesdites barres (23) de chaque côté sont montées sur un support horizontal commun (22) qui est attaqué par un actionneur hydraulique (21) produisant le mouvement d'ouverture et de fermeture des deux bras de préhension.
  6. Dispositif selon les revendications 4 et 5, caractérisé en ce que lesdites barres (23) sont fixées au support correspondant (22) de manière réglable autour d'un axe au moins approximativement horizontal (31) et éventuellement de manière réglable en longueur.
  7. Dispositif selon la revendication 6, caractérisé en ce que lesdites barres (23, 230) se composent de deux pièces, à savoir une pièce supérieure (23) fixée de manière articulée au support correspondant (22) et une pièce inférieure (230) d'où partent les parties de soutien (26).
  8. Dispositif selon l'une des revendications 5 à 7, caractérisé en ce que l'actionneur hydraulique (21) est lié aux supports (22) de manière démontable.
  9. Dispositif selon l'une des revendications 5 à 8, caractérisé en ce que les supports (22A) ont une forme en angle sur chaque côté duquel des barres (23) sont fixées de manière réglable.
  10. Dispositif selon l'une des revendications 5 à 9, caractérisé en ce qu'au moins quatre barres (23, 230) sont juxtaposées à distance l'une de l'autre sur chaque support (22).
